
Sakurada Hiyori is a Japanese child actress and model. She belongs to Ken-on entertainment agency. In 2014, she appeared as one of the children living in an orphanage in the drama "Tomorrow, there is no mom", which is a successful work. During the COVID-19 pandemic in 2020, when club activities were restricted, Japanese students launched an astronomical observation event called the "Star Catch Contest" via remote meetings. What began as a collaboration between students from Ibaraki, Tokyo, and Nagasaki's Goto Islands soon spread nationwide, leading to an unexpected miracle.

Nozomi Kuroda is in the 2nd grade of high school. One day, she finds a letter in a classroom desk. The letter has only the word "like" written on it. The person who wrote the letter is Jun Setoyama. He happens to be the most popular boy at the high school. Nozomi Kuroda feels embarrassed, but she eventually leaves a reply in a shoe closet at school. This is how their secret exchange diary begins. Nozomi Kuroda soon learns that the intended recipient for the first letter was her best friend. Nevertheless, Nozomi Kuroda is attracted to Jun Setoyama, who expresses his thoughts and feelings unlike her. She's unable to tell him the truth that the person exchanging messages is her and not her best friend.

Ryusei Takahashi is a young potter in Tobe, Ehime Prefecture, who pursues his own style. He takes part in a design contest for potters. Though Ryusei wins the contest, he is not familiar with the winning design. It turns out his daughter Moe applied for the design contest secretly using her father's name. Ryusei agonizes over the winning design, because he needs his father's help to create. His father is veteran potter Tatsumi Takahashi. Since his mother died, Ryusei and Tatsumi have been estranged.
